Output 79d21cad67c4cbdeb4766cfa20f7caf27df9188c07fdc57b7068c695a1e9765e:9

value
433617543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c05362fbd5b059e7ba0aef7b65f9e2900f7360 OP_EQUAL
address
33ajqQX1wVCSTEEDgwFPYxzUQsNp6kSRNS
transaction
79d21cad67c4cbdeb4766cfa20f7caf27df9188c07fdc57b7068c695a1e9765e
spent
true